Review by sauce1977rm Jun 08, 2003

referencing The Detroit Experiment, CD, Album, RCD 16026

There Is A God holds some of the spirituality found in the next track, Church. Both have an air of choir-worthy background music.

Vernors is an interesting song in reference to the Michigan-based soft drink that generations of Detroiters have known. The song sounds quite wonderful as the drink tastes.
